package main
import (
"bytes"
"os"
"path"
"testing"
)
// Test that molten file output is the same.
func TestRunData(t *testing.T) {
tempdir := t.TempDir()
t.Log("Starting end to end test for distance calculations.")
test_input := "TestInputs/DistanceMatrix/Random100_input.txt"
test_expected_output := "TestInputs/DistanceMatrix/Random100_molten.txt"
test_output_file := path.Join(tempdir, "output.txt")
t.Logf("Test Input: %s", test_input)
t.Logf("Test Expected Output: %s", test_expected_output)
t.Logf("Test Output Temp File: %s", test_output_file)
t.Log("Creating output buffer.")
out_buffer, out_file := CreateOutputBuffer(test_output_file)
t.Log("Loading test allele profiles.")
test_data := LoadProfile(test_input)
RunData(test_data, out_buffer)
out_buffer.Flush()
out_file.Close()
// Compare outputs line by line
f1, _ := os.ReadFile(test_expected_output)
f2, _ := os.ReadFile(test_output_file)
if !bytes.Equal(f1, f2) {
t.Fatal("Input and output files to not match.")
}
}
func TestRunDataSmall(t *testing.T) {
tempdir := t.TempDir()
t.Log("Starting end to end test for distance calculations.")
test_input := "TestInputs/DistanceMatrix/Random_2_input.txt"
test_output_file := path.Join(tempdir, "output.txt")
t.Logf("Test Input: %s", test_input)
t.Logf("Test Output Temp File: %s", test_output_file)
t.Log("Creating output buffer.")
out_buffer, out_file := CreateOutputBuffer(test_output_file)
t.Log("Loading test allele profiles.")
test_data := LoadProfile(test_input)
RunData(test_data, out_buffer)
out_buffer.Flush()
out_file.Close()
// Compare outputs line by line
f2, _ := os.ReadFile(test_output_file)
output := string(f2)
if output != "1 1 0\n" {
t.Fatal("Input does not equal output.")
}
}
// Testing the redistribution of bucket indices at runtime
func TestRedistributeBuckets(t *testing.T) {
// TODO thread levels are being altered too frequently, need to change som parameters
var profile_size int = 100
var cpus int = 6
BUCKET_SCALE = 3
minimum_bucket_size := cpus * BUCKET_SCALE
var buckets int
buckets, minimum_bucket_size = CalculateBucketSize(profile_size, minimum_bucket_size, BUCKET_SCALE)
bucket_indices := CreateBucketIndices(profile_size, buckets, 0)
comparisons := make([][]int, profile_size)
for idx := range comparisons {
comparisons[idx] = make([]int, 0)
}
corrected_profile_size := profile_size
resize_ratio := bucket_indices[len(bucket_indices)-1].Diff() >> 2
for val := range profile_size {
for _, b := range bucket_indices {
for i := b.start; i < b.end; i++ {
comparisons[val] = append(comparisons[val], i)
}
}
if len(bucket_indices) != 1 && bucket_indices[0].Diff() < resize_ratio {
buckets, minimum_bucket_size = CalculateBucketSize(profile_size-val, minimum_bucket_size, BUCKET_SCALE)
bucket_indices = CreateBucketIndices(profile_size, buckets, val)
resize_ratio = bucket_indices[len(bucket_indices)-1].Diff() >> 2
}
bucket_indices[0].start++
}
profile_sizes := 0
// Check correct number of values computed
for idx := profile_sizes; idx != 0; idx-- {
if len(comparisons[idx]) != corrected_profile_size {
t.Fatalf("Mismatched number of outputs for entry for index %d: %d != %d", idx, profile_sizes, len(comparisons[idx]))
}
profile_sizes++
}
// Check content
for val := range corrected_profile_size {
idx := val
for _, i := range comparisons[val] {
if i != idx {
t.Fatalf("Index: %d, Incorrect outputs: %d != %d", val, i, idx)
}
idx++
}
}
}
func benchmarkRunData(path_in string, b *testing.B) {
tempdir := b.TempDir()
for n := 0; n < b.N; n++ {
test_output_file := path.Join(tempdir, "output.txt")
out_buffer, out_file := CreateOutputBuffer(test_output_file)
test_data := LoadProfile(path_in)
RunData(test_data, out_buffer)
out_buffer.Flush()
out_file.Close()
}
}
func BenchmarkRunData(b *testing.B) {
benchmarkRunData("TestInputs/DistanceMatrix/Random1000.txt", b)
}
